Stap 8: Besturingssysteem installeren en testen van Minecraft server.
Ik begon met behulp van Ubuntu 14.04 LTS aan de server worden uitgevoerd, maar sindsdien hebt gemigreerd naar Windows 8. Welke OS u kiest, enkel google "how to setup minecraft server in (OS van verschot)" en u zult begroet worden met een overvloed aan hulp hier.
Een paar dingen die ik zag die hielp server prestaties:
-Het opzetten van de server eigenschappenbestand te renderen max afstand op 16
-Update naar de nieuwste versie van de 64-bits Java
-Als je Linux gebruikt is het ook handig om SSH en scherm geïnstalleerd, zodat u SSH in de server kunt en koppelen aan de Minecraft-proces als u hoeft te doen elke serveronderhoud.
-Als u van Windows gebruikmaakt, de functie verbinding met extern bureaublad is handig hier, ik enkel extern bureaublad ingeschakeld binnen mijn lokale netwerk en het werkt feilloos. Een ander ding die u zult waarschijnlijk willen doen is geen slaap of uitschakelen Slaapstand instellingen, en doen handmatige updates om te voorkomen dat niet-gepland opnieuw wordt opgestart (een andere optie is het maken van een batchbestand om minecraft te starten en het lopen bij het opstarten).
Opmerking: De exacte opdracht die ik gebruiken voor het uitvoeren van de minecraft exe is als volgt:
Java-server-Xms2048M-Xmx2048M - XX: + UseConcMarkSweepGC - XX: + UseParNewGC - XX: ParallelGCThreads = 2 - jar./minecraft_server.1.8.exe nogui
Dit breken:
-server: deze vlag dwingt Java te gebruiken van de meer geoptimaliseerde server JVM
-Xms2048M: Af en toe voorkomt dat de JVM nodig om het formaat van de geheugentoewijzing, 2048 M = 2 GB van RAM toewijzing
-Xmx2048M: Specifiek toegewezen 2 gigs van RAM aan Minecraft
-XX: + UseConcMarkSweepGC - XX: + UseParNewGC: gebruik de gelijktijdige mark vegen verzamelaar en parallel, dit wordt gezegd dat een superieure vuilnisman voor Minecraft.
-XX: ParallelGCThreads = 2: Sets maximum aantal threads garbagecollection kunt gebruiken
nogui: voorkomt dat de gui venster voor de server openen, in plaats daarvan alleen gebruikmaakt van opdrachtregel (of terminal)